## Changelog — Fabricant 3.2

Heads up, future maintainers: we renamed `FACTORY_SEED_KEY` to `FABRICANT_SEED_SECRET` to match the rest of our env naming at Hollowbrook. The old name still works but logs a deprecation warning. To migrate, remove the old entry from your `.env.test` and add the new secret on the line below.

vault entry, fadup-tagag: RELAY_SECRET8=2fd92179

Environments for Sheaf, our CSV import wizard. Quick tour for on-call: dev is a free-for-all, staging mirrors prod data weekly (anonymized), and prod is the only one wired to real tenant buckets. Imports that hang usually mean the parser pool in staging was resized by someone testing — check there first before blaming prod. Each environment has its own limits file. Staging currently runs with the following configuration values.

deployment values, badug-yadup:
[aldmir]
port = 4000
region = west-1
host = aldmir.halixlabs.example
team = kelax
timeout_ms = 2000
retries = 5

Ticket: Marlowe metrics-aggregation sidecar cannot read its scrape credentials because the Dunmore vault sealed itself after a node reboot. Dashboards for the Harwick cluster are blank until the sidecar restarts with valid creds. Unseal from the bastion, then bounce the sidecar pods in order. If the automated unseal fails, manual recovery is required, using the passphrase noted directly below.

strongbox words: raldor-eliir-lamael

Meeting notes, 14th review — ProctorFlow queue hardening

Attendees walked through the exam-proctoring queue's handling of session tokens. We confirmed that expired invigilator tokens are now rejected at the gateway rather than the worker tier, closing the replay window noted in the previous audit. Remaining concern: queue messages still carry candidate identifiers in cleartext; encryption at rest is scheduled for the next sprint. The engineer accountable for that remediation is named below.

signatory, yahog-badug: Quenix Ulaael